Mikado baseball team with Northwest Japanese Baseball Tournament trophy, Seattle, 1911
TitleMikado baseball team with Northwest Japanese Baseball Tournament trophy, Seattle, 1911
PhotographerUnknown
Date1911
NotesJapanese baseball teams began organizing in Seattle in 1904. The Mikado, an early Issei (first-generation immigrants ) team, was formed in 1906. By 1919, the Mikado Club sponsored three baseball teams.

List of names accompanies photograph: Top row, L to R: Tako Ozawa [Kato Ozawa was born 1883 in Japan; in 1910, listed as laborer in cannery]
Jimmy Koyama
Katsuji Nakamura (manager) [born 1885], Michio Saito, and [?] Inaba. Bottom row, L to R: Yoshiaki Marumo [age 20 in 1910, born Japan, immigrated in 1907, no occupation listed, living in same boarding house as Nakamura], Frank Tokichi Fukuda, [?] Endo, Tamotsu Otani, John F. Ikeda [Probably John S. Ikeda, 1889-1953. Was sent to Minidoka ca. 1942. At that time, he was a manager for a wholesale hotel and restaurant supply company.], and Motomi Miyasaka [1890-1987, born in Japan, immigrated 1907, living at 6044 First Ave. NW in 1910]
